How the Harvey Award-nominated comic Revival became a Syfy series

- WORDS: TARA BENNETT

Day Of The Dead

WHAT IF YOU DIED, THEN CAME back to life like nothing happened? In 2012, writer Tim Seeley and artist Mike Norton explored that sobering scenario in their award-winning Image Comics series Revival. But it wasn’t treated with the gravitas of a zombie story or bleak supernatural drama. Instead, Seeley and Norton grounded the incredible occurrences of “Revival Day” by keeping it inside the borders of the pragmatic Midwest town of Wausau, Wisconsin, with its quirky, salt-of-the-earth types.

Filmmaker Luke Boyce already knew Seeley; together with producer Aaron B Koontz, the trio collaborated on the film Revealer in 2022 which led to them developing Revival first as a film, then as a television series.

Boyce tells Red Alert that they figured out that an episodic format was best suited to capture the variety of tones - comedy, horror and thriller - that sets the comic apart. “One of the great things about the comic is it creates this big canvas for tone. It’s something Tim does well, and that’s one of the fun things about adapting Seeley. He does quirky within a very emotionally complex situation. Obviously he’s a huge horror fan, and we're huge horror fans, so that mixes really well too.”
